In this special interview on the talkSPORT Daily, Henry Winter and Shaun Custis sit down with Arsenal legend and England icon Tony Adams for a powerful and deeply personal conversation.
Adams opens up with striking honesty about his life away from football, reflecting on his long struggle with alcohol addiction, the moment he accepted he needed help, and how seeking support ultimately changed — and saved — his life. He explains how those experiences reshaped him as a man, a leader and someone now determined to help others facing similar battles.
On the pitch, Adams revisits some of the defining moments of his career, including unforgettable memories of Euro ’96 and the responsibility of captaining Arsenal through one of the most successful eras in the club’s history.
Honest, reflective and deeply human, this is a compelling conversation with one of English football’s most influential figures — offering insight not just into the game, but into resilience, accountability and redemption.
